About Porter Airlines

Porter Airlines is one of Canada’s most recognized regional airlines, known for its premium economy travel experience and customer-first service. Headquartered in Toronto, the airline operates flights across Canada and North America, connecting major cities with comfort and efficiency. Porter has earned strong recognition for its quality service and continues to expand its fleet with modern aircraft, creating new hiring opportunities across the country.

Salary Expectations at Porter Canada

Salary packages depend on the role, location, and seniority. Based on recent market-listed ranges, here are approximate estimates from active and recent postings.

  • Customer Service Representative: CAD 40,000 – 55,000/year
  • Flight Attendant: CAD 45,000 – 65,000/year
  • IT Support Technician: CAD 50,000 – 75,000/year
  • Cybersecurity Analyst: CAD 70,000 – 100,000/year
  • Aircraft Maintenance Engineer: CAD 80,000 – 120,000/year
  • Pilot / First Officer: CAD 90,000 – 160,000+/year
  • Captain: CAD 150,000 – 220,000+/year

These figures can increase with allowances, bonuses, overtime, and travel benefits.

Future Growth at Porter in 2026

Porter’s fleet and route network expansion is expected to continue, especially with Embraer E2 operations and broader North American coverage. This growth directly supports more hiring across pilots, inflight services, airport operations, and corporate teams.

This makes 2026 one of the best times to apply, as new routes often create demand for:

  • additional flight crew
  • airport teams
  • technical maintenance staff
  • scheduling professionals
  • customer experience roles
